π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

12 items
  • 1.5 cups almond flour
  • 1.5 cups mozzarella cheese, shredded
  • 2 tablespoons cream cheese
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 0.5 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 0.5 cup tomato sauce
  • 4 ounces fresh mozzarella cheese, sliced
  • 0.25 cup fresh basil leaves
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per

πŸ“ Instructions

11 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 425Β°F (220Β°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

2

In a microwave-safe bowl, combine the shredded mozzarella cheese and cream cheese. Micro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ring in between, until the cheeses are melted and well combined.

3

Add the almond flour, egg, Italian seasoning, garlic powder, salt, and pepper to the melted cheese mixture. Mix until a dough forms.

4

Place the dough between two sheets of parchment paper and roll it out into a circle about 1/4 inch thick.

5

Transfer the rolled-out dough onto the prepared baking sheet, and bake for 8-10 minutes, or until slightly golden.

6

Remove the crust from the oven and spread the tomato sauce evenly over it.

7

Arrange the fresh mozzarella slices on top of the sauce.

8

Return the pizza to the oven and bake for an additional 10-12 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and the crust is golden brown.

9

Remove the pizza from the oven and allow it to cool for a few minutes.

10

Drizzle with olive oil, then scatter the fresh basil leaves over the top.

11

Slice and serve the pizza while warm, enjoying a delightful keto-friendly meal.
